I don't know about the resolution: natively, TR4 has a limitation of about 2048 pixels wide or height, and you need dgVoodoo to go higher (otherwise it just won't launch). I have no idea about Tomb Raider 2.
However about 60fps: forget about it. The 5 classic games run at 30fps and you can't "unlock" more, because the it is actually coded around that assumption. You never played those games at 60fps, your memory is probably just playing you. The only exception is the inventory screen on TR1 Saturn if I remember correctly, but once back in game it's 30fps again. |

dgVoodoo 2 or TR2Main patch will let you run the game at very high resolutions, if you have UHD 4K monitors or similar. Without any patches at all, the playable game still works at 1920x1080 without any problems but switches automatically to 640x480 for the FMVs which is a bit annoying. There is no way to play at 60 FPS.
